James Cameron had big plans for the Avatar series, aiming for five movies total centered on Jake Sully and Natyrie's family saga on Pandora. But after the third one, Avatar, Fire, and Ash hit theaters and earn less at the box office than the first two, Disney execs are now rethinking the whole thing. The last two sequels, with just one partially filmed, might get shelled for good. Originally, the franchise was set to span four sequels after the first, building this epic world. Fire and Ash still raked in massive profits, making the series one of the biggest earners ever, but its weaker performance has everyone questioning if. More is needed. Fans and critics point out how Fire and Ash recycled old ideas from earlier films, like clan battles that felt too familiar. It leaned hard on recycled spectacle instead of fresh creativity, and some dramatic scenes

1:00just didn't land with the acting. Word is, the fifth movie was supposed to take Navi characters to earth for a gritty human contrast, shifting from Pandora's vibrant colors to, something way more dull and dystopian. That pivot sounds like it could kill the magic that made the series pop. With three hugely successful films already in the bag, wrapping here lets Avatar bow out strong, avoiding the risk of more lackluster entries that, could tarnish its legacy.
